Detailed description

Picture "Portrait without title 2" (2024)

This expressive portrait, created with a palette knife in the colors red, yellow and black, captures the fragility of female nature. The lines, which clarify the outline of the woman's portrait, lend the painting a certain intensity and depth. Each stroke seems to reflect the delicate yet strong nature of the woman, while the colors add an emotional layer. The work invites the viewer to explore the complexity and grace of the female soul. About Ilona Schmidt

Since 2007 I have devoted myself to free artistic studies, with a focus on painting and sculpture.
My works have been presented in numerous exhibitions at home and abroad and have been nominated and awarded several times. I have been a member of the Professional Association for Fine Artists since 2013. In my paintings and sculptures I try to capture the complexity of the human being. By using different techniques and materials, I create works that appeal to the emotions and thoughts of the viewer and stimulate reflection. My artistic work is characterized by a deep engagement with people and their environment. I explore the relationships between the individual and society, between body and mind, between past and present. My aim is to use my art to build a bridge between the viewer and the subject matter depicted. I want to arouse emotions, raise questions and provide food for thought. Because for me, art is not only an expression of my own thoughts and feelings, but also a medium for making contact with other people and inspiring them.
